💬What is Acorn Bot?

The first time I cleared the triple-spike gauntlet without touching the ground, I actually exhaled like I'd been holding my breath for an hour. Acorn Bot is that kind of game: a compact 2D platformer where every jump counts and the ceiling feels just low enough to punish you for getting cocky. You pilot a little acorn-shaped bot through compact, hazard-filled stages. The controls are simple — WASD or arrows to move, tap W or Up twice for a double jump — but nailing the second jump at the very last pixel is where the real skill lives. What makes it stick is how honest the difficulty feels. No cheap hits, no random physics. When you die, you know exactly which button press was a fraction late. I kept restarting the same corridor because I could feel the timing improve with each attempt, and that loop is dangerously satisfying. The level design leans on precision: moving platforms, crumbling tiles, narrow ledges where you have to thread the double jump between two spike clusters. It's not a long game, but it doesn't need to be. You'll retry sections enough that every inch of the layout gets burned into muscle memory. If you're on a school or work network, it runs fine in a browser tab with no download. That's the whole appeal: instant, hard, and weirdly calming once you stop panicking. The acorn bot itself is cute enough to make you forgive the fact that it's trying to kill you via gravity.

👥How to Play Acorn Bot

Use "WASD" or "Arrow" keys for the player's movement. Use "W" or "Up" arrow key twice for double jump.

Game Tips

Practice the double jump off a safe ledge before going for the tricky gaps. Use the second jump late to correct your landing, not just for extra height. Watch for crumbling tiles — they fall the moment you step on them, so keep moving. Speed isn't always your friend; pause half a beat before the next platform. If you die three times in a row on the same spot, change your approach angle. Tap W or Up very quickly for double jump; holding the key too long can cost you.
